Chelmsford Croquet Club is thrilled to announce its relocation to Margaretting Village Hall. This move promises enhanced facilities and a warm, welcoming environment for both seasoned players and those new to the game. Croquet is a delightful outdoor sport that blends skill, strategy, and a hint of friendly rivalry. Played on a lush grass lawn, the objective is to skillfully strike balls through a series of hoops using a mallet.
While croquet may carry a traditional image, modern croquet is an engaging sport that appeals to individuals of all ages. Chelmsford Croquet Club boasts a proud history, with members and teams achieving local, regional, and national competition victories. However, the club’s core focus remains on enjoyment and community spirit. Many members join simply for the pleasure of playing a game or two during club sessions and participating in friendly internal tournaments.
With the club’s move to Margaretting, they extend a warm invitation to the local community and surrounding areas to come and experience croquet. No prior experience is necessary, and all equipment is provided. Croquet sessions will be held from late April to October on Tuesdays and Thursdays between 10am and 2pm. Just bring along a pair of flat shoes or trainers, and you’re all set to enjoy this sociable sport.
